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Lighthouse Point
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Lighthouse Point?
Actualmente hay 456 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Lighthouse Point, FL con precios que van desde $975 hasta $8,925. También hay 360 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Lighthouse Point que van desde $1,200 hasta $47,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Lighthouse Point?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Lighthouse Point o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$47,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$4,657.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Lighthouse Point?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Lighthouse Point oscilan entre $2,250 hasta $8,925,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,300 hasta $32,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,800 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$7,470.
